//+------------------------------------------------------------------+ //| SignalMarketDepth.mqh | //| AnimateDread | //| https://www.mql5.com | //+------------------------------------------------------------------+ #include "..\Expert\ExpertSignalCustom.mqh" // wizard description start //+------------------------------------------------------------------+ //| Description of the class | //| Title=Signals of order book (Depth of Market) confirmation | //| Type=SignalAdvanced | //| Name=MarketDepth | //| ShortName=DOM | //| Class=CSignalMarketDepth | //| Page=signal_market_depth | //+------------------------------------------------------------------+ // wizard description end //+------------------------------------------------------------------+ //| Class CSignalMarketDepth. | //| Purpose: rule-based (non-ML) confirmation signal built from the | //| live order book (MarketBookGet). NOT a trained input feature - | //| MT5 only exposes the CURRENT order book (no historical Depth of | //| Market), so this can never be replayed through Train()'s bar-by- | //| bar historical loop the way the AI signals' indicator features | //| are. It participates in the SAME weighted Direction() composite | //| CExpertSignalCustom::Direction() already combines PAI/CONV/LSTM/ | //| News/Session/ITF through (see that method) - a nonzero return | //| pushes the composite bullish/bearish, EMPTY_VALUE vetoes the tick | //| entirely (thin/abnormal-spread protection, same role as the News/ | //| Session filters), and 0.0 abstains without influencing anything. | //| Availability is checked once, externally, in Warrior_EA.mq5's | //| OnInit() (CheckMarketDepthAvailability()) BEFORE this signal is | //| even constructed - if the broker/symbol doesn't provide real DOM | //| data, EnableMarketDepth is treated as false for the whole run and | //| this class is never instantiated, so Direction() being called on | //| an unavailable book is not a case this class has to handle. | //+------------------------------------------------------------------+ class CSignalMarketDepth : public CExpertSignalCustom { protected: //--- top-N book levels (per side) summed into the imbalance ratio - deeper levels are noisier/ //--- more easily spoofed, so this deliberately stays shallow (near-touch liquidity) by default int m_depthLevels; //--- scales the raw imbalance ratio (-1..+1, (bidVol-askVol)/(bidVol+askVol)) into the -100..100 //--- range Direction() must return. 1.0 = full range at a fully one-sided book; lower values mute //--- this signal's influence on the composite without disabling it outright. double m_imbalanceScale; //--- hard veto (EMPTY_VALUE, same as the News/Session filters) when the current spread exceeds //--- this multiple of its own recent rolling average - protects against entering on a //--- momentarily blown-out/illiquid book (thin session, news spike, broker feed hiccup) that a //--- one-off imbalance reading from the same broken snapshot can't be trusted to characterize. double m_maxSpreadMultiple; //--- rolling spread history for the average above - in-memory only, live-only (never touched by //--- Train(), never persisted): each new tick's spread is a live, causal reading of "right now", //--- exactly like the order book itself. double m_spreadHistory[]; int m_spreadHistoryNext; int m_spreadHistoryCount; static const int SPREAD_HISTORY_SIZE; void UpdateSpreadHistory(double spread); double AverageSpreadHistory(void) const; //--- Best-effort CSV append of every real (non-abstain) reading - timestamp, symbol, imbalance, //--- spread, bidVol, askVol, whether it was a veto this tick. Not a trained feature (nothing in //--- this codebase reads this file back) - it exists purely so that after enough live/forward //--- running, there's a genuine, EA-collected historical DOM dataset an operator could eventually //--- fold into a real retrain, rather than the impossible-to-obtain broker DOM history a trained //--- NN feature would otherwise need. A write failure here must never affect trading, so every //--- call site treats this as fire-and-forget (return value intentionally ignored). bool m_logSnapshots; void LogSnapshot(double imbalance, double spread, double bidVol, double askVol, bool vetoed) const; public: CSignalMarketDepth(void); ~CSignalMarketDepth(void); void DepthLevels(int value) { m_depthLevels = MathMax(1, value); } void ImbalanceScale(double value) { m_imbalanceScale = value; } void MaxSpreadMultiple(double value) { m_maxSpreadMultiple = value; } void LogSnapshots(bool value) { m_logSnapshots = value; } //--- order-book imbalance vote / thin-book veto - see the class-level comment above virtual double Direction(void) override; }; const int CSignalMarketDepth::SPREAD_HISTORY_SIZE = 50; //+------------------------------------------------------------------+ //| Constructor | //+------------------------------------------------------------------+ CSignalMarketDepth::CSignalMarketDepth(void) : m_depthLevels(5), m_imbalanceScale(1.0), m_maxSpreadMultiple(3.0), m_spreadHistoryNext(0), m_spreadHistoryCount(0), m_logSnapshots(true) { ArrayResize(m_spreadHistory, SPREAD_HISTORY_SIZE); ArrayInitialize(m_spreadHistory, 0.0); } //+------------------------------------------------------------------+ //| Destructor | //+------------------------------------------------------------------+ CSignalMarketDepth::~CSignalMarketDepth(void) { } //+------------------------------------------------------------------+ //| Rolling spread history - simple circular buffer, oldest overwritten| //+------------------------------------------------------------------+ void CSignalMarketDepth::UpdateSpreadHistory(double spread) { m_spreadHistory[m_spreadHistoryNext] = spread; m_spreadHistoryNext = (m_spreadHistoryNext + 1) % SPREAD_HISTORY_SIZE; if(m_spreadHistoryCount < SPREAD_HISTORY_SIZE) m_spreadHistoryCount++; } //+------------------------------------------------------------------+ //| | //+------------------------------------------------------------------+ double CSignalMarketDepth::AverageSpreadHistory(void) const { if(m_spreadHistoryCount <= 0) return 0.0; double sum = 0.0; for(int i = 0; i < m_spreadHistoryCount; i++) sum += m_spreadHistory[i]; return sum / m_spreadHistoryCount; } //+------------------------------------------------------------------+ //| Best-effort append-only CSV log - see the member declaration | //| comment. One file per symbol+period, FILE_COMMON so it survives | //| Strategy Tester/optimizer agent isolation the same way the | //| production .nnw weight files do (Expert\ExpertSignalAIBase.mqh's | //| SetIdentity()/m_folderPath). | //+------------------------------------------------------------------+ void CSignalMarketDepth::LogSnapshot(double imbalance, double spread, double bidVol, double askVol, bool vetoed) const { if(!m_logSnapshots) return; string folderPath = eaName + "\\MarketDepthLog\\"; if(!FolderCreate(folderPath, FILE_COMMON) && GetLastError() != 5010) // 5010 = already exists return; string fileName = folderPath + m_symbol.Name() + "_" + IntegerToString(m_period) + ".csv"; bool isNewFile = !FileIsExist(fileName, FILE_COMMON); int handle = FileOpen(fileName, FILE_READ | FILE_WRITE | FILE_CSV | FILE_COMMON | FILE_ANSI, ','); if(handle == INVALID_HANDLE) return; // fire-and-forget - never let a log failure affect trading FileSeek(handle, 0, SEEK_END); if(isNewFile) FileWrite(handle, "timestamp", "symbol", "imbalance", "spread", "bidVol", "askVol", "vetoed"); FileWrite(handle, (long)TimeCurrent(), m_symbol.Name(), imbalance, spread, bidVol, askVol, (vetoed ? 1 : 0)); FileClose(handle); } //+------------------------------------------------------------------+ //| Order-book imbalance vote + thin-book veto. | //+------------------------------------------------------------------+ double CSignalMarketDepth::Direction(void) { double spread = (double)(m_symbol.Ask() - m_symbol.Bid()); //--- build the average from history BEFORE this reading is added, so a single already-blown-out //--- spread can't inflate the very average it's about to be compared against double avgSpread = AverageSpreadHistory(); UpdateSpreadHistory(spread); // m_maxSpreadMultiple <= 0 means the spread veto is disabled (DOM_SPREADMULT_OFF) - checked // explicitly rather than left to fall out of the multiplication below, since spread > avgSpread*0 // (i.e. spread > 0) would otherwise be true on almost every tick and veto permanently instead of // never. if(m_maxSpreadMultiple > 0.0 && m_spreadHistoryCount >= 10 && avgSpread > 0.0 && spread > avgSpread * m_maxSpreadMultiple) { LogSnapshot(0.0, spread, 0.0, 0.0, true); return EMPTY_VALUE; // thin/abnormal book - veto this tick, same role as News/Session filters } MqlBookInfo book[]; if(!MarketBookGet(m_symbol.Name(), book) || ArraySize(book) == 0) return 0.0; // momentary empty snapshot - abstain rather than veto on a single missed read double bidVol = 0.0, askVol = 0.0; int bidLevels = 0, askLevels = 0; for(int i = 0; i < ArraySize(book); i++) { // volume_real (double) rather than volume (long, whole-lot only) - correctly supports // brokers/instruments that report fractional book depth (e.g. crypto CFDs), and avoids an // implicit long->double narrowing conversion warning for no benefit. if(book[i].type == BOOK_TYPE_BUY && bidLevels < m_depthLevels) { bidVol += book[i].volume_real; bidLevels++; } else if(book[i].type == BOOK_TYPE_SELL && askLevels < m_depthLevels) { askVol += book[i].volume_real; askLevels++; } } if(bidVol + askVol <= 0.0) return 0.0; //--- (bidVol-askVol)/(bidVol+askVol): +1 = book entirely bid-side (favors Buy), -1 = entirely //--- ask-side (favors Sell). More resting bid volume than ask volume near the touch means more //--- buyers queued than sellers at nearby prices - a real, right-now liquidity read no historical //--- OHLC bar could ever encode, complementary to (not a replacement for) the AI signals. double imbalance = (bidVol - askVol) / (bidVol + askVol); LogSnapshot(imbalance, spread, bidVol, askVol, false); return MathMax(-100.0, MathMin(100.0, imbalance * m_imbalanceScale * 100.0)); } //+------------------------------------------------------------------+
